#6d6cc2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6d6cc2 is composed of 42.7% red, 42.4%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.8% cyan, 44.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 240.7 degrees, a saturation of 41.3% and a lightness of 59.2%. #6d6cc2 color hex could be obtained by blending #dad8ff with #000085.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#6d6cc2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020205 is the darkest color, while #f7f7f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#6d6cc2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#94949a is the less saturated color, while #3634fa is the most saturated one.
